Product: Frito-Lay Company is constantly expending its range of chips. When choosing a taste it primarily considers consumer preferences. The company also addresses to the young audience and positions Lays as the best means to stave off hunger. Lays successfully experimenting and offering its consumers all kinds of flavors - from a classic taste to pickled cucumbers and the new Maple Moose.
Product concept
- Core – snacks to stave off hunger
- Actual – good quality potato chips, at an affordable price
- Augmented – after-service and product support by answering consumers questions through costumer support phone line, online chat service, and mailing address
Brand – the company Frito-Lay is considering a product capable of delivering fun

Frito Lay company use a distribution channel manufacturer to retailers to the customer. This scheme is the most common distribution channel for such products. For example, small retailers who prefer to purchase chips in small quantities due to the fact that the area of their warehouses available does not have enough space to storage big quantities of the product and larger retailers get the products in large quantities, so that the company can reach its goals.
The company uses intensive distribution. In order to reach as more customers as possible, Lays chips are sold in all kinds of convenient stores, grocery stores and supermarkets, and even gas stations. The attention is to be paid to the vending machines, which are gaining their popularity since they are open 24 hours a day and are located in a variety of easily accessible places, such as universities, business offices, and shopping

Particularly, Lays chips advertise in many printed media, radio, television, the Internet, in movies, using the so-called product placement – the advertising technique, which consists in the fact that the props in movies, television shows, computer games, music videos or books has real commercial counterpart. Usually it demonstrates the advertised product or its logo or mention of its good quality. There are several websites in the Internet of Lays chips, such as www.lays.ca, www.fritolay.com, and www.pepsico.ca.
